$0000About Yahoo!
Yahoo! is a technology company that provides online properties and services to users; and marketing services to advertisers worldwide. Its offerings include the Yahoo! Home Page, My Yahoo!, Yahoo! Toolbar, Yahoo! Local, Yahoo! Finance amongst many others. It also provides tools for online display advertising, including rich media, video, and targeting. The company was founded in 1994 and is based Sunnyvale, California.

B2C Ecommerce market in Japan is expected to grow by 8.49% on annual basis to reach US$240.6 billion in 2023. The Medium to long-term growth story of B2C Ecommerce industry in Japan promises to be attractive. The B2C Ecommerce is expected to grow steadily over the forecast period, recording a CAGR of 7.31% during 2023-2027. The country's B2C Ecommerce Gross Merchandise Value will increase from US$221.7 billion in 2022 to reach US$319.0 billion by 2027.
